What is the New York S Corporation Franchise Tax Return?

The New York S Corporation Franchise Tax Return, filed using the CT-3-S form, serves as an essential tax return for S corporations operating within the state. This form is issued by the New York State Department of Taxation and Finance and plays a crucial role in ensuring compliance with state tax laws. By accurately completing the CT-3-S form, businesses can fulfill their obligation and avoid potential penalties associated with non-compliance.

To file the New York S Corporation Franchise Tax Return, your business must be an S Corporation recognized by the IRS and operating within New York State. Ensure compliance with state regulations before filing.
The submission deadline for the New York S Corporation Franchise Tax Return typically aligns with the corporate tax return due date, which is usually the 15th day of the third month following the end of the tax year.
